My wife and I visited just after opening on a Monday morning. We both ordered coffees, she ordered the Holy Mole! breakfast and I ordered the British breakfast. The coffees arrived in good time but the breakfasts were on the slow side. The qualty of...the food, however, made up for the delay. The Holy Mole! breakfast consists of a roasted tortilla topped with cheddar cheese, guacamole, tomato & bean salsa, two fried eggs and grilled chorizo served with a sour cream dip on the side. As the portion was sizable I had a taste and, like my wife, was suitably impressed. We will definitely visit again.More
